表格未显示

时间:2009-02-18 21:04:48

标签: php

我有一个文件test.php,代码如下:

<html>
<head>
<title>Listing 10.2 </title>
</head>
<body>
<div>

<form method="post" action="test.php" >
    <p> <input type="text" name="guess"/> </p>
</form>

<?php
if(!empty($_POST['guess'] )) {
    print "Last guess $_POST['guess']";
}
?>

</div>

</body>
</html>

我的表单没有显示有问题。但是,如果我删除代码的PHP部分,它是可见的。我的问题是什么?

2 个答案:

答案 0 :(得分:2)

您无法将$ _POST变量嵌入到字符串中,尝试将php部分更改为:

<?php
if(!empty($_POST['guess'] )) {
    print "Last guess {$_POST['guess']}";
}
?>

答案 1 :(得分:0)

使用。用于组合值和字符串

if(!empty($_POST['guess'] ))
{
    echo "Last guess".$_POST['guess'];
}